My DH had to take our oldest cat Kitty to the ER last night and she died on the way there
she was 15 1/2 yrs old. She lived a long and happy life but it is still heartbreaking.
She woke us up with crazy panting/howling last night and she was acting very disoriented. She didn't seem to recognize us or answer to her name and it was pretty scary. She ended up circling her way into the guest bathroom's tub where I grabbed her with some leather gloves. She bit me (thankful for the gloves) and her pupils were fully dilated and I could tell she had no idea of what was going on.
The vet thinks she had a blood clot that caused her to have a stroke. At least she didn't suffer for very long.
